CAIRO - 20 March 2026: Thousands of worshippers performed the Eid al-Fitr prayer across Egypt on the first day of Eid al-Fitr (Feast of Breaking the fast.)
 
The mosques and their courtyards were filled with worshippers who had arrived since the early hours of dawn to celebrate the Eid rituals

Among the famous mosques that witnessed high flow of worshippers is  the historic Amr Ibn al-Aas Mosque in Cairo. After the prayer is concluded, some mosques throw balloons over the worshippers amidst joy and happiness. 
 
The area surrounding the mosque witnessed the implementation of a well-organized plan to prevent overcrowding and facilitate traffic flow.
 
The mosque administration ensured the allocation of separate entrances and pathways for men and women. This organization contributed to the smooth flow of movement and prevented congestion at the main entrances, allowing worshippers to perform their rituals in complete peace and tranquility.

Also, thousands of worshippers performed the Eid al-Fitr prayer at the Imam Hussein Mosque. Thousands arrived an hour before the prayer time, amidst a spiritual atmosphere.
 
The area surrounding the mosque saw measures in place to ensure that worshippers did not crowd at the entrance gates. The mosque administration designated separate gates for men and women as part of the organizational process for the Eid prayer.

The Ministry of Religious Endowments announced the preparation of 6,626 open-air prayer areas across the country for Eid prayers, in addition to major mosques and congregational mosques.

The Ministry emphasized that this expansion reflects the state's commitment to facilitating the Eid celebrations for citizens and providing the best organizational services to enable them to celebrate in a safe and organized environment.
 
 
Guidelines to ensure security and cleanliness of Prayer areas
 
The Ministry of Religious Endowments stressed the importance of adhering to a set of guidelines to ensure the prayers are conducted in the best possible manner, including:
 
- Limiting prayers to those areas approved by the Ministry only.
 
- Prohibiting the use of prayer areas for any activities outside the scope of Eid rituals.
 
- Maintaining the cleanliness of public property and mosques.
 
- Continuous coordination with relevant authorities to regulate entry and exit.
 
- Adjusting the volume of loudspeakers to achieve the desired effect without causing disturbance.
 
- Female preachers supervising women's prayer areas to ensure order and tranquility.
